IPO DESCRIPTION
Central Mine Planning & Design Institute (CMPDI) IPO is a mainboard public issue by a Government of India-owned consultancy firm and a subsidiary of Coal India Limited. The company provides services in coal and mineral exploration, mine planning, environmental management, and infrastructure design, playing a key role in India’s energy sector. The IPO opened on 20 March 2026 and closed on 24 March 2026, with a price band of around ₹163–₹172 per share. The issue is entirely an Offer for Sale (OFS), meaning the company will not receive fresh funds, and the proceeds will go to the parent company. With strong financial growth and its strategic position in the mining and energy consulting sector, CMPDI offers long-term potential, though current market sentiment remains cautious with moderate listing expectations.

About Central Mine Planning IPO
The Central Mine Planning & Design Institute Limited (CMPDI) was set up in 1974 as a part of the Coal Mines Authority Limited (CMAL) after India nationalized its coal industry.
It is headquartered in Ranchi. Further, the company is always ahead in providing complete consultancy and support services in mineral exploration, mine planning, infrastructure design, environmental management, and system implementation.
With seven Regional Institutes across India and a network of exploration camps and field units, CMPDI is positioned as both a commercial and national strategic asset in India’s energy and resource planning ecosystem.
Central Mine Planning & Design Institute Ltd.’s revenue surged by 23%, and the profit after tax (PAT) rose by 33% between the financial year ending with March 31, 2025, and March 31, 2024.
Central Mine Planning IPO Company Financial REPORT
| Period Ended | Revenue (₹ Cr.) | Expense (₹ Cr.) | PAT (₹ Cr.) | Assets (₹ Cr.)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 1,398.78 | 1,031.83 | 296.66 | 1,919.53 |
| 2024 | 1,770.18 | 1,037.34 | 503.23 | 2,171.37 |
| 2025 | 2,177.53 | 1,295.39 | 666.91 | 2,682.80 |
| Dec 2025 | 1,543.93 | 975.41 | 425.36 | 2,911.12 |
